Granite facade

The facade of any building is a component that creates the first impression of the owner or those who live or work in it. Sometimes it happens that an expensive cottage does not look as prestigious as a small house with elite finishing.

Materials for facade cladding are presented in a huge variety these days. This makes it possible to implement virtually any facade solution. But the best in terms of quality and external aesthetics is considered to be natural stone, namely granite. In any project, it gives the building elegance and style, and the exterior finish itself will serve for decades.

Types of granite for facades

The classification of this type of material implies differences in color, weight, grain size and processing features. In terms of color selection, architectural granite of white, gray, brown, beige, red, green and black colors is noted. A characteristic feature of the stone is grain size, which includes fine, coarse and medium-grained inclusions.

Taking into account the processing methods, granite facade panels can be:

  • polished - have a pleasant glossy shine, allowing you to see the smallest details of the pattern on the surface;
  • ground - are characterized by roughness, such granite grinding is ideal for the external design of the basement;
  • chipped - externally resembles unprocessed stone, giving the effect of naturalness.

A correctly selected type of stone makes it possible to implement any design solution for the exterior of the house.

Granite facade installation technology

Decorating a stone facade with granite requires a certain order of actions and the availability of specialized tools and equipment. Since construction work requires a lot of physical effort and high qualifications, it is better to entrust this process to specialists. The algorithm of their actions in this case will be as follows:

  • Calculation of the fastening system - each element of the facing material must be firmly fixed in the designated place.
  • Marking of fastening points in accordance with the plan.
  • Installation of brackets on facade anchors.
  • Installation of insulation elements - the material is fixed on top of the brackets, covered with a layer of windproof membrane with subsequent fastening to plate dowels.
  • Installation of the ventilated facade subsystem - is made of durable metal according to load calculations.
  • Installation of facade tiles. It is carried out using a special pin connection or with the help of a supporting profile, which is pre-mounted in the end cuts of granite slabs.

When facing a facade with granite, fastening can be done both on visible fixing elements and by methods with or without a seam. The technology for installing granite in this case depends on the type of stone used, its weight and the design solution.

Advantages of granite facade

The main property of the material is the creation of a durable cladding. Monumental granite buildings, created in ancient times and surviving to this day, are indisputable proof of this fact. Such a format can be considered virtually indefinite in operation. In addition, the popularity of granite stone in construction is explained by other reasons:

  • the service life of the building cladding is more than a century - up to 120 years;
  • excellent weather resistance: the facade easily tolerates temperature fluctuations, high humidity, exposure to ultraviolet radiation, rain, snow;
  • preservation of external aesthetics throughout the entire period of operation;
  • easy care for granite - if necessary, the surface just needs to be wiped with a damp cloth;
  • environmental friendliness - decorative stone mined from natural depths is completely safe for human health and for the environment;
  • low level of moisture absorption;
  • prestige - a granite facade looks solid and solid under any circumstances.

However, it should also be noted that finishing the facade with granite is an expensive project that fits perfectly into any architectural direction. When choosing a suitable material, it is imperative to take into account its weight and structural features. If necessary, preparatory work before installing the stone in this case will include a stage of strengthening or expanding the base.
